Ubieranie is a Polish noun formed from the verb ubierać and denotes the act or process of dressing. It refers to putting clothes on the body and, more broadly, to decorating or adorning objects. The term can describe dressing a person—such as a child or another adult—and also decorating objects or spaces, for example decorating a Christmas tree (ubieranie choinki). The noun expresses the action itself rather than the clothing worn.
